Skip to content

Commit 34a616a

Browse files
Marcus CartágenesMarcus Cartágenes
authored andcommitted
chore: updating babel version
1 parent c28fdd3 commit 34a616a

12 files changed

+2185
-1590
lines changed

.babelrc

Lines changed: 7 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,9 @@
11
{
2-
"presets": ["es2015", "stage-0", "react"]
2+
"presets": [
3+
"@babel/preset-env",
4+
"@babel/preset-react"
5+
],
6+
"plugins": [
7+
"@babel/plugin-proposal-class-properties"
8+
]
39
}

dist/autoplay.js

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

dist/index.js

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

dist/navigation.js

Lines changed: 1 addition & 1 deletion
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

package.json

Lines changed: 25 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-20,7 +20,7 @@
2020
"build:website": "webpack --mode production --config webpack.website.config.js",
2121
"build:server": "webpack --mode production --config webpack.server.config.js",
2222
"build:animations": "babel-node ./scss-builder.js",
23-
"test": "echo \"No test specified ATM\"",
23+
"test": "jest",
2424
"lint": "eslint src/**",
2525
"prepublish": "npm run build && npm run build:scss && npm run build:animations"
2626
},
@@ -29,25 +29,28 @@
2929
"react": "^15.0.1 || ^16.0.0"
3030
},
3131
"devDependencies": {
32+
"@babel/cli": "^7.8.3",
33+
"@babel/core": "^7.8.3",
34+
"@babel/helper-plugin-utils": "^7.8.3",
35+
"@babel/register": "^7.8.3",
36+
"@babel/node": "^7.8.3",
37+
"@babel/plugin-proposal-class-properties": "^7.8.3",
38+
"@babel/preset-env": "^7.8.3",
39+
"@babel/preset-react": "^7.8.3",
3240
"autoprefixer": "^7.0.1",
33-
"babel": "^6.23.0",
34-
"babel-cli": "^6.24.1",
35-
"babel-core": "^6.24.1",
41+
"babel-core": "^7.0.0-bridge.0",
3642
"babel-eslint": "^8.2.1",
37-
"babel-jest": "^22.0.4",
38-
"babel-loader": "^7.1.2",
43+
"babel-jest": "^23.4.2",
44+
"babel-loader": "^8.0.0-beta",
3945
"babel-plugin-transform-react-remove-prop-types": "^0.4.24",
40-
"babel-preset-es2015": "^6.24.1",
41-
"babel-preset-react": "^6.24.1",
42-
"babel-preset-stage-0": "^6.24.1",
4346
"css-loader": "^0.28.1",
4447
"eslint": "^4.15.0",
4548
"eslint-config-airbnb": "^16.1.0",
4649
"eslint-config-prettier": "^4.3.0",
4750
"eslint-plugin-import": "^2.2.0",
4851
"eslint-plugin-jsx-a11y": "^6.0.3",
4952
"eslint-plugin-react": "^7.5.1",
50-
"jest": "^22.0.4",
53+
"jest": "^24.9.0",
5154
"mini-css-extract-plugin": "^0.8.0",
5255
"node-sass": "^4.7.2",
5356
"optimize-css-assets-webpack-plugin": "^5.0.3",
@@ -60,13 +63,18 @@
6063
"react-router": "^4.1.1",
6164
"react-router-dom": "^4.1.1",
6265
"react-test-renderer": "^16.10.2",
66+
"regenerator-runtime": "^0.13.3",
6367
"sass-loader": "^6.0.3",
6468
"shelljs": "^0.7.8",
69+
"strip-ansi": "^6.0.0",
6570
"style-loader": "^0.19.1",
6671
"webpack": "^4.41.2",
6772
"webpack-cli": "^3.3.10",
6873
"webpack-dev-server": "^3.9.0"
6974
},
75+
"resolutions": {
76+
"babel-core": "7.0.0-bridge.0"
77+
},
7078
"keywords": [
7179
"react-component",
7280
"react-awesome-slider",
@@ -84,5 +92,12 @@
8492
],
8593
"dependencies": {
8694
"web-animation-club": "^0.6.0"
95+
},
96+
"jest": {
97+
"coveragePathIgnorePatterns": [
98+
"/node_modules"
99+
],
100+
"verbose": true,
101+
"clearMocks": true
87102
}
88103
}

webpack.animations.config.js

Lines changed: 3 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-17,10 +17,9 @@ module.exports = {
1717
{
1818
test: /\.js$/,
1919
exclude: /node_modules/,
20-
loader: 'babel-loader',
21-
options: {
22-
presets: ['es2015', 'react', 'stage-0'],
23-
},
20+
use: {
21+
loader: 'babel-loader'
22+
}
2423
},
2524
{
2625
test: /\.scss$/i,

webpack.config.js

Lines changed: 3 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-33,11 +33,9 @@ const config = {
3333
{
3434
test: /\.js$/,
3535
exclude: /node_modules/,
36-
loader: 'babel-loader',
37-
options: {
38-
presets: ['es2015', 'react', 'stage-0'],
39-
plugins: ['transform-react-remove-prop-types'],
40-
},
36+
use: {
37+
loader: 'babel-loader'
38+
}
4139
},
4240
],
4341
},

webpack.demo.config.js

Lines changed: 3 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-20,10 +20,9 @@ const config = {
2020
{
2121
test: /\.js$/,
2222
exclude: /node_modules/,
23-
loader: 'babel-loader',
24-
options: {
25-
presets: ['es2015', 'react', 'stage-0'],
26-
},
23+
use: {
24+
loader: 'babel-loader'
25+
}
2726
},
2827
{
2928
test: /\.scss$/i,

webpack.scss.config.js

Lines changed: 3 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-15,10 +15,9 @@ const config = {
1515
{
1616
test: /\.js$/,
1717
exclude: /node_modules/,
18-
loader: 'babel-loader',
19-
options: {
20-
presets: ['es2015', 'react', 'stage-0'],
21-
},
18+
use: {
19+
loader: 'babel-loader'
20+
}
2221
},
2322
{
2423
test: /\.scss$/i,

webpack.server.config.js

Lines changed: 3 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-26,11 +26,9 @@ const config = {
2626
{
2727
test: /\.js$/,
2828
exclude: /node_modules/,
29-
loader: 'babel-loader',
30-
options: {
31-
presets: ['es2015', 'react', 'stage-0'],
32-
plugins: ['transform-react-remove-prop-types'],
33-
},
29+
use: {
30+
loader: 'babel-loader'
31+
}
3432
},
3533
{
3634
test: /\.scss$/i,

webpack.website.config.js

Lines changed: 3 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-26,11 +26,9 @@ const config = {
2626
{
2727
test: /\.js$/,
2828
exclude: /node_modules/,
29-
loader: 'babel-loader',
30-
options: {
31-
presets: ['es2015', 'react', 'stage-0'],
32-
plugins: ['transform-react-remove-prop-types'],
33-
},
29+
use: {
30+
loader: 'babel-loader'
31+
}
3432
},
3533
{
3634
test: /\.scss$/i,

0 commit comments

Comments
 (0)